The TOYOTA COROLLA (2002-07) 5DR ESTATE 1.6 VVTI T3 is a practical and reliable family estate car that has earned a steady place in the UK's used car market. Designed with versatility in mind, this model offers generous cargo space, making it an excellent choice for families, commuters, or anyone needing a dependable vehicle for daily driving and weekend adventures. Its reputation for durability and low running costs make it a popular option among first-time buyers and those seeking a budget-friendly, long-lasting car. What makes the TOYOTA COROLLA estate stand out is its renowned reliability and fuel efficiency, especially with the 1.6 VVTI engine that balances performance with economy. Its simple, functional design is complemented by a trusted reputation for longevity and low maintenance costs, often outlasting competitors in its class. The most recent mileage readings for the Toyota Corolla (2002-07) 5-door estate 1.6 VVTI T3 indicate a fairly diverse distribution of recorded mileages. The largest proportion, approximately 28.6%, of vehicles have recent readings between 100,000 and 110,000 miles, suggesting this may be a common mileage range for this model. Additionally, there are notable percentages (around 14.3% each) within other mileage bands such as 70,000 to 80,000, 80,000 to 90,000, 120,000 to 130,000, and 200,000 to 210,000 miles, reflecting a wide spread of vehicle usage. This distribution highlights that while many vehicles are around the 100,000-mile mark, there are also few vehicles with very high mileage, over 200,000 miles, and some with lower mileages below 90,000 miles. Overall, the data suggests a varied usage profile among these vehicles.

The data indicates that for the Toyota Corolla (2002-07) 5-door estate 1.6 VVTI T3 model, over half of the private sale valuations fall within the £1,000 to £2,000 price range, accounting for 57.1% of the sample. Meanwhile, approximately 42.9% of valuations are estimated to be between £0 and £1,000. This suggests that most private sales for this vehicle tend to be priced just above the £1,000 mark, potentially reflecting the vehicle's age, condition, or market demand within this price bracket.

The data indicates that the most common main paint colours for the Toyota Corolla (2002-07) 5-door estate 1.6 VVTI T3 are Grey (42.9%) and Silver (28.6%), collectively accounting for over 70% of the sample. Black and Green are less prevalent, each representing 14.3%. Notably, Grey is the most popular colour choice among these vehicles, suggesting a preference for neutral, understated tones within this model range.

The data indicates that all Toyota Corolla (2002-07) 5DR Estate 1.6 VVTI T3 models are equipped with a 1,598 cc engine and exclusively use petrol as their primary fuel type. This consistency in engine capacity and fuel type suggests a uniform engine specification across this particular variant.
